Buying Guide for 22 X 11 X 8 Golf Cart Tires

Understanding the Size

When I first started looking for golf cart tires, I quickly realized that size matters. The dimensions 22 X 11 X 8 refer to the height, width, and rim diameter of the tire. The 22 inches is the overall diameter, which affects the ride height and ground clearance. The 11 inches width impacts stability and traction. Finally, the 8 inches refers to the diameter of the wheel rim, which is essential for fitting the tire properly.

Choosing the Right Tread Pattern

The tread pattern plays a significant role in performance. I found that a more aggressive tread pattern offers better traction on uneven surfaces, while a smoother tread is optimal for paved paths. I took my terrain into consideration to select the right style that would enhance my driving experience.

Considering Load Capacity

Each tire has a load capacity, and I learned that it’s crucial to choose tires that can support the weight of my golf cart, including passengers and gear. This information is usually available in the tire specifications, and it’s something I paid attention to when comparing options.
